Inverness Museum and Art Gallery

Inverness
Free to all

Explore the history of the people, environment and traditions of Inverness and the Highlands through geology, natural history, archaeology and social history.

There is a good collection of Highland silver and a small collection of contemporary Scottish art. There is also a programme of changing exhibitions, often of contemporary art and crafts.
